1. Agentic Document Extraction (ADE) on Snowflake Marketplace
Agentic Document Extraction (ADE) is now available as a Snowflake Native App. This API-driven solution is designed for developers who need to parse complex documents at scale.
Key Technical Features:
- No-template setup: Layout-aware, context-driven extraction without predefined templates.
- Visual element capture: Extracts charts, tables, checkboxes, and form fieldsโnot just plain text.
- In-place processing: Runs directly within your Snowflake account, eliminating data movement.
- Integration: Works with Cortex Search, Cortex Agent, and Notebooks.
- RAG pipelines: Enables Retrieval-Augmented Generation workflows and vector search with traceable outputs.
Use Cases:
ADE is particularly well-suited for workflows requiring high transparency and auditability, such as KYC, loan processing, and medical records management.

3. Case Study: Using Images and Documents to Improve Quality, Productivity, and More
Erica Gilbert, Customer Success Engineer at LandingAI, covered a range of technical topics including object detection, tracking and advanced document extraction.
Marianne Halloran, Data Science Manager at GenMark Diagnostics, presented a 2024 project using a Visual AI platform to automate defect detection in a microdispensing process.
